My approach to therapy

My approach to therapy is influenced by the theoretical underpinnings of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T). It allows for a holistic view of the client, their situation, and the multiple options they have before them, as well as using techniques from many schools of thought.

My aim is to provide a warm, safe and caring environment, where trust allows for vulnerability and acceptance to happen. I see my job as a caring, encouraging teacher, whose goal is to eventually work herself out of a job.

What you can expect from me

Mainly, I teach my clients effective coping and communication skills, as well as how to analyze how their thoughts influence their behaviors. With this knowledge, they can change irrational thoughts and beliefs, and also realize better behavior choices.

Changing ingrained behavior patterns is hard work. Therefore, I often assign outside “homework” to practice new behaviors. I expect that my clients are invested in therapy and work hard outside therapy, practicing and doing their “homework”.
